The relationships between the characters in youth novels were usually more complicated, involving emotional entanglements and conflicts of interest between multiple characters. The following are some common relationships between characters in youth novels: The male and female lead are usually two characters who are attracted to each other. There is a complicated emotional relationship between them. Sometimes it is love, sometimes it is friendship, and sometimes it is other feelings. 2. Friends of the male and female protagonists: These characters are usually important supporting characters in youth novels. They have different emotional entanglements with the male and female protagonists. Sometimes they are supportive, sometimes they are jealous, sometimes they are destructive. 3. The families of the male and female protagonists: These characters are usually important supporting characters in youth novels. They have different emotional entanglements with the male and female protagonists. Sometimes they support them, sometimes they oppose them, and sometimes they hurt them. 4. Conflict of interest between multiple characters: Youth novels often involve conflicts of interest between multiple characters. These characters may be classmates, teachers, parents, or other related characters. The competition for interests between them often led to complicated interpersonal relationships and conflicts. These relationships often appeared in youth novels. Through the description of these relationships, the author could create vivid and profound characters, and at the same time, let the readers feel the unique emotions and thoughts of youth.

The names of the characters in youth novels were usually more random. Some might be original names or nicknames directly quoted from poems, songs, or other literary works, while others were named according to the character's personality, appearance, experience, and other factors. For example, the following names might appear in some youth novels: Yang Yang on the avenue, Li Hua, the physics class representative, Zhang Fang, the class chairman, Wang Peng, the English class representative, Xie Mengyao, the school belle, and so on. 2. Names are usually associated with the character's personality, appearance, experience, and so on. For example, a name could be a character's appearance like Lu Yunxiang, Zhang Yuxin, Chen Xiangyu, etc. A name could also be a character's personality like Qin Qing, Qiao Lin, Hao Wanting, etc. There were also some names that were symbolic, such as Su Mingjuan, Ye Xiaolin, Zeng Xiaoyan, Zheng Jiaxin, etc. These names could often express the emotions, dreams, growth and other topics of the character. There were also some names with cultural or historical backgrounds, such as names from ancient poems such as Li Qingzhao, Xin Qiji, Lin Daiyu, etc., or names from traditional novels such as Jia Baoyu, Lin Daiyu, Xue Baochai in Dream of the Red Chamber. In youth novels, the names of characters were often an important part of shaping the image of the characters. They could express the character's personality, appearance, experience, etc. through the names, and at the same time, they could also bring deep emotional resonance to the readers.
